I need to do this too. does anyone know how to use a torque wrench? I held one once but couldnt figure out how to set the range....its like trying to program tivo!
was it a digital or mechanical torque wrench? the digital wrenches suck, get/borrow a mechanical torque wrench. there's 2 types: primitive and practical.
the primitive type looks like a regulard 1/2" breaker bar with an extra thin bar attached to the top and extending down towards the handle. at the bottom of this "thin bar" is a tip, which moves along a scale, according to how much torque is applied to the head.
the practical kind is more expensive, but A LOT more accurate. it usually has a range from 15 ft-lbs to 250 ft-lbs, but there are variations and other ranges. It has a twist nob on the bottom above the handle, which easily allows you to set the torque setting to the desired value. when you torque the bolt to the desired value (having already calibrated the wrench), the torque wrench will click when you apply that certain amount of torque, to let you know that's as much as you need to apply. these torque wrenches are quite expensive, so i suggest you borrow one or rent it from your local automotive store.

when it comes to torque specs, IMO, i don't care much about them, unless its on a relatively vital part of the engine, chassis, drivetrain. i mean just be reasonable about it. its not worth torquing the bolts that hold the cruise control box to the car to 15 ft-lbs...hand tight with a regular wrench is fine... the tightness of those bolts will not make a difference in performance (obviously, too loose might cause the box to come loose, so just use common sense). On the other hand, when i did my 60K service, i rented a torque wrench, b/c i felt it necessary to torque the crank pulley bolt to the correct amount of ft-lbs (140 actually!) when re-installing it. but also, i'm not gonna care about the torque specs of the timing belt cover, whereas i would care about the torque specs of the timing belt tensioner!

also, the head bolts and other bolts on the engine block are VERY sensitive to correct torque. it could make the difference of a properly sealed head gasket or an oil leak. and you dont' wanna take that chance with those problems.
